#653276 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#653276 is composed of 39.6% red, 19.6%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.4% cyan, 57.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 285 degrees, a saturation of 40.5% and a lightness of 32.9%. #653276 color hex could be obtained by blending #ca64ec with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#653276 color description : Dark moderate violet.

#653276 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#653276 has RGB values of R:101, G:50, B:118 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 6632054.

Shades and Tints of #653276

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070308 is the darkest color, while #fcf9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#653276

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555256 is the less saturated color, while #7c05a3 is the most saturated one.
